Herman Hulst did an interview with Control (never heard of it myself) , a dutch gamemagazine, and revealed that they are working on a new IP besides Killzone 3.
The article says that they are still very busy with Killzone 3, but they managed to get a few people working on the game already. It is still in a concept stage, and that it's a very fun time for the team. They are ramping up in the near future an they also asked the whole team at Guerrilla to pitch concepts for the game where a lot of good ideas came from, but it's too soon to talk about yet.
